At the gates of Lausanne, SPG is pleased to present exclusively this 3.5-room apartment of 78 m² PPE, nestled in a new development of just 6 apartments.
Combining comfort and convenience, this apartment enjoys optimal brightness thanks to its southern exposure. Its standout feature is a 20 m² balcony, offering a green view and unmatched privacy—the perfect setting to extend your summer evenings with friends or family over a delicious barbecue.
The daytime area boasts a spacious living room and kitchen, while the night section includes two generous bedrooms. A shared shower room and a guest WC with a laundry column complete the space, ensuring maximum comfort.
Additionally, this offer includes a cellar and a covered outdoor parking space with an electric charging connection (available for an additional CHF 20,000.-).
All finishes are customizable, allowing you to shape your home to your taste.

Situation
This future development will be set in a peaceful, green residential neighborhood. Despite its proximity to the highway, no noise disturbance will be an issue thanks to a sound barrier built along the nearby section. Additionally, the 30 km/h speed limit on the adjacent road ensures both tranquility and safety.
A bus stop just a few minutes down the street provides easy access to public transport. The bus connects quickly to Place de la Sallaz, while the Vennes M2 metro station is only a 10-minute walk away.
It is worth noting that a second bus stop in Epalinges provides a quick connection to EHL in just a few minutes.
Nearby, the Montolieu and Epalinges shops offer all essential amenities within 300 meters.
